WebThe Boeing 737 Next Generation, commonly abbreviated as 737NG, or 737 Next Gen, is a narrow-body aircraft powered by two jet engines and produced by Boeing Commercial Airplanes.Launched in 1993 as the … WebSep 25, 2016 · According to Smith, the 737 falls way short of the 757 in terms of runway performance. The 737 requires a much higher takeoff speed and much more runway to get off the ground. "The 757 can be off the ground in 4,000 ft. and under 140 knots," he told us. WebNov 19, 2024 at 3:46. Add a comment. 4. The fastest acceleration of an aircraft from a stationary position is found on catapult launched naval aircraft. For one like the FA-18, it goes 0-165mph in two seconds, which exceeds the Tesla figure by a wide margin. WebFeb 3, 2024 · For 737-700 V2 is approximately take-off weight – 25. Eg: For 60t, 60-25=35. V2 is 135kts. For 737-800 V2 is approximately take-off weight – 20. For 737-400 with Flaps 15, take-off weight – take-off flaps is approximately V2. What is the vertical speed of a 737? Most jets climb at 250 knots up to 10,000 feet due to FAA regulations. WebSep 7, 2024 · Departure climb gradient at, say 4000 fpm, a typical both engines climb rate, which is about 40kt vertical speed, going 200 kts horizontally, is about 5:1. So you are climbing at a gradient of 5:1, but can glide at a gradient of 4 times flatter, at 20:1. ...
